Market volatility presents both opportunities and risks for forex traders. Adapting strategies to capitalize on sharp price movements can result in increased profits.
One way to manage volatility is to be prepared for sudden and large swings by setting appropriate stop-loss orders to protect against potential losses.
Using volatility as an advantage involves identifying breakout points and taking positions that leverage these price changes to benefit from potential profits.
Traders should remain vigilant and informed about global events that could trigger volatility, allowing for proactive responses rather than reactive measures.
